The Capilano Community Leadership Entrance Award recognizes BC high school students with documented leadership and volunteerism in the community and demonstrated strong academic standing. Valued at up to CAN $2,500 towards tuition and tuition surcharges, twenty of these awards are offered each year to BC high school students with a maximum of one student per school, per year.
Nomination Criteria
1. Minimum GPA of 3.0 as determined by the University (75% of BC high school)
• Applicants must have graduated from a BC high school.
2. Application to Capilano University
• Applicants do not have to be admitted into a program at Capilano University at the time of nomination.
3. Demonstrated leadership skills and volunteerism in the community.
